Program Description
Brief Introduction
This program is taught in BESU-Solbridge. International Finance is the branch of economics that studies the dynamics of exchange rates, foreign investment, and how these affect international trade. It also studies international projects, international investments and capital flows, and trade deficits. It includes the study of futures, options and currency swaps. All courses instruction and discussions of contemporary business issues are done in English, drawing on the vast knowledge and experience of the international faculty.
The program also offers unique combination of subjects, addressing contemporary Chinese business concerns, Chinese culture, Asian values and advanced Western and American business practice and management. Students are encouraged to develop themselves into responsible, ethical business leaders who solve contentious corporate issues with a strong practical and theoretical grounding and cultural sensitivity.
Teaching Objectives
The aim is to produce graduates with good business management skills that are efficient in Asia as well as in the rest of the world. To graduate, a student must successfully earn the required number of credits in each of eight groups, and at least 140 credits in total, including those from internships and an optional applied research project.
The programs emphasize personal development and the acquisition of business skills to:
- ensure that each student is challenged individually to attain the highest standards of personal excellence;
- introduce students to some basic humanities and social science courses that help them expand their perspective, and become responsible members of civil society;
- ensure that students learn to question assumptions and come up with creative and meaningful solutions;
- enhance learning by hands-on projects and teamwork.
Main Courses
International Business introduces students to the world of global business. Courses cover the basics of the global economy, cultural influences on business, the impact of government decisions on business, what form of business to choose, importing and exporting goods and services, foreign exchange, and international management topics.

Internship
Students will have the opportunities to be engaged in industrial collaborative projects, visits to companies, interview techniques, resume instructions and review, and career consultation.The graduates of this program can work in the International trade transportation, insurance, customs clearance etc agencies, specialized foreign-trade corporations, and import and export department's of foreign-owned enterprises.
Degree Awarded
After graduation, students will be awarded Bachelor Degree of Business Administration (BBA) .
